php获取当天星期,php获取前一天的时间日期

本文目录一览:

PHP获取当天或某个日期是星期几以及当前时间是几点,上午还是下午

public function index(){

$data=time();

$format=’星期’;

$week = date( “D”,$data);

switch($week){

      case “Mon”:$current  =  $format.”一”;break;

      case “Tue”:$current  =  $format.”二”;break;

      case “Wed”:$current  =  $format.”三”;break;

      case “Thu”:$current  =  $format.”四”;break;

      case “Fri”:$current  =  $format.”五”;break;

      case “Sat”:$current  =  $format.”六”;break;

      case “Sun”:$current  =  $format.”日”;break;

}

      echo ‘今天是:’.$current;echo “

“;//获取当前时间是上午还是下午

// 小写g、h表示12小时制,大写G、H表示24小时制。

echo “现在是”.date(“H”,$data).’点’.””;

echo “现在是”.date(“G”,$data).’点’.””;

if(date(“H”,$data)=12){echo “上午”;}else{echo “下午”;}// return $current;}

php代码怎么获取今天是星期几

// 第一种写法

$da = date(“w”); 

if( $da == “1” ){ 

echo “今天是星期一”; 

}else if( $da == “2” ){ 

echo “今天是星期二”; 

}else if( $da == “3” ){ 

echo “今天是星期三”; 

}else if( $da == “4” ){ 

echo “今天是星期四”; 

}else if( $da == “5” ){ 

echo “今天是星期五”; 

}else if( $da == “6” ){ 

echo “今天是星期六”; 

}else if( $da == “0” ){ 

echo “今天是星期日”; 

}else{ 

echo “你输入有误!!”; 

}; 

// 第二种写法 

$ga = date(“w”); 

switch( $ga ){ 

case 1 : echo “今天是星期一”;break; 

case 2 : echo “今天是星期二”;break; 

case 3 : echo “今天是星期三”;break; 

case 4 : echo “今天是星期四”;break; 

case 5 : echo “今天是星期五”;break; 

case 6 : echo “今天是星期六”;break; 

case 0 : echo “今天是星期日”;break; 

default : echo “你输入有误!”; 

}; 

// 第三种写法 

echo “今天是星期” . mb_substr( “日一二三四五六”,date(“w”),1,”utf-8″ );

php已知日期获取星期

PHP 获取指定日期的星期方法如下:

?php

    header(“Content-type: text/html; charset=utf-8”);

   //获取星期方法

    function   get_week($date){

        //强制转换日期格式

        $date_str=date(‘Y-m-d’,strtotime($date));

   

        //封装成数组

        $arr=explode(“-“, $date_str);

        

        //参数赋值

        //年

        $year=$arr[0];

        

        //月,输出2位整型,不够2位右对齐

        $month=sprintf(‘%02d’,$arr[1]);

        

        //日,输出2位整型,不够2位右对齐

        $day=sprintf(‘%02d’,$arr[2]);

        

        //时分秒默认赋值为0;

        $hour = $minute = $second = 0;   

        

        //转换成时间戳

        $strap = mktime($hour,$minute,$second,$month,$day,$year);

        

        //获取数字型星期几

        $number_wk=date(“w”,$strap);

        

        //自定义星期数组

        $weekArr=array(“星期日”,”星期一”,”星期二”,”星期三”,”星期四”,”星期五”,”星期六”);

        

        //获取数字对应的星期

        return $weekArr[$number_wk];

    }

    

    //测试

    $date=”2015-12-10″;

    echo get_week($date);

    //星期四

?

php如何计算某一天是周几?

需要准备的材料分别是:电脑、php编辑器、浏览器。

1、首先,打开php编辑器,新建php文件,例如:index.php。

2、在index.php中,输入代码:$day = ‘2019-06-01’;$week = date(‘l’, $day);echo $week;。

3、浏览器运行index.php页面,此时会打印出指定日期是周几。

php获取星期几

$time=time();

$week=date(“N”,$time);

switch ($week) {

case 1:

# code..

echo “今天是星期一”;

break;

case 2:

# code…

echo “今天是星期二”;

break;

case 3:

echo “今天是星期三”;

break;

case 4:

echo “今天是星期四”;

break;

case 5:

echo “今天是星期五”;

break;

case 6:

echo “今天是星期六”;

break;

default:

echo “今天是星期日”;

break;

}

//亲测有效,不会再问\(^V^)/

原创文章,作者:小蓝,如若转载,请注明出处:https://www.506064.com/n/311134.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
小蓝小蓝
上一篇 2025-01-05 13:23
下一篇 2025-01-05 13:23

相关推荐

  • Python计算阳历日期对应周几

    本文介绍如何通过Python计算任意阳历日期对应周几。 一、获取日期 获取日期可以通过Python内置的模块datetime实现,示例代码如下: from datetime imp…

    编程 2025-04-29
  • 解决docker-compose 容器时间和服务器时间不同步问题

    docker-compose是一种工具,能够让您使用YAML文件来定义和运行多个容器。然而,有时候容器的时间与服务器时间不同步,导致一些不必要的错误和麻烦。以下是解决方法的详细介绍…

    编程 2025-04-29
  • Python获取当前日期的多种方法

    本文介绍如何使用Python获取当前日期,并提供了多种方法,包括使用datetime模块、time模块以及第三方库dateutil等。让我们一步一步来看。 一、使用datetime…

    编程 2025-04-29
  • Python按照日期画折线图

    本文将为您详细介绍如何使用Python按照日期(时间)来画折线图。 一、准备工作 首先,我们需要安装Matplotlib包,该包提供了各种绘图函数,包括折线图、柱形图、散点图等等。…

    编程 2025-04-28
  • 想把你和时间藏起来

    如果你觉得时间过得太快,每天都过得太匆忙,那么你是否曾经想过想把时间藏起来,慢慢享受每一个瞬间?在这篇文章中,我们将会从多个方面,详细地阐述如何想把你和时间藏起来。 一、一些时间管…

    编程 2025-04-28
  • 计算斐波那契数列的时间复杂度解析

    斐波那契数列是一个数列,其中每个数都是前两个数的和,第一个数和第二个数都是1。斐波那契数列的前几项为:1,1,2,3,5,8,13,21,34,…。计算斐波那契数列常用…

    编程 2025-04-28
  • 时间戳秒级可以用int吗

    时间戳是指从某个固定的时间点开始计算的已经过去的时间。在计算机领域,时间戳通常使用秒级或毫秒级来表示。在实际使用中,我们经常会遇到需要将时间戳转换为整数类型的情况。那么,时间戳秒级…

    编程 2025-04-28
  • 如何在ACM竞赛中优化开发时间

    ACM竞赛旨在提高程序员的算法能力和解决问题的实力,然而在比赛中优化开发时间同样至关重要。 一、规划赛前准备 1、提前熟悉比赛规则和题目类型,了解常见算法、数据结构和快速编写代码的…

    编程 2025-04-28
  • Python如何输入日期

    Python是一种非常流行的编程语言,它可以让开发人员轻松地处理日期时间。在本文中,我们将详细介绍Python如何输入日期的方法,无论您是在处理日期时间的数据分析还是在创建Web应…

    编程 2025-04-28
  • 使用JavaScript日期函数掌握时间

    在本文中,我们将深入探讨JavaScript日期函数,并且从多个视角介绍其应用方法和重要性。 一、日期的基本表示与获取 在JavaScript中,使用Date对象来表示日期和时间,…

    编程 2025-04-28

发表回复

登录后才能评论